Software Development Engineer
Remote / Online - Candidates ideally in
Chicago, Cook County, Illinois, 60290, USA
Listed on 2026-04-18
Chicago, Cook County, Illinois, 60290, USA
Listing for:
WEX Inc.
Full Time, Remote/Work from Home
position Listed on 2026-04-18
Job specializations:
-
Software Development
Software Engineer, Cloud Engineer - Software, Backend Developer, DevOps
Job Description & How to Apply Below
Software Development Engineer 4 page is loaded## Software Development Engineer 4locations:
US - Remote:
Chicago, IL:
Boston, MA:
California - Remote Office:
Seattle, WAtime type:
Full time posted on:
Posted Yesterday job requisition :
R21215### This is a remote position; however, the candidate must reside within 30 miles of one of the following locations:
Portland, ME;
Boston, MA;
Chicago, IL;
Dallas, TX;
San Francisco Bay Area, CA; and Seattle/WA.### As a
** Staff Backend Engineer****,
** you will be the primary architect and execution lead for the transformation of our
** Digital Credit Application**. We are pivoting from a Salesforce-centric monolith to a high-performance, pluggable API ecosystem. Your mission is to decouple core adjudication logic, enable rapid A/B testing of the customer journey, and lay the technical foundation for future AI-driven chat and automated decisioning experiences.
This is a high-impact role designed for a **"builder"
** who can manage the duality of supporting a live Salesforce environment while aggressively migrating mission-critical services to a modern, micro services based backbone.
**** Core Responsibilities****
* ** Architectural Migration:
** Lead the "Strangler Fig" migration of credit application logic out of Salesforce and into a scalable, cloud-native Java/Spring Boot microservices environment.
* ** Pluggable Adjudication:
** Design and implement a modular adjudication layer that allows the business to swap or update credit rules and third-party data providers without impacting the core application flow.
* ** API-First Ecosystem:
** Build and maintain robust, versioned REST/gRPC APIs that support a multi-channel experience (Mobile, Web, and future AI Chat interfaces).
* ** A/B Strategy Enablement:
** Engineer the backend infrastructure to support dynamic routing and experimentation, allowing Product teams to test various application flows and UI treatments in real-time.
* ** Operational Excellence & Ownership:
** Transition the platform by establishing rigorous standards for CI/CD, observability (Open Telemetry), and automated testing.
* ** AI Readiness:
** Partner with Data Science teams to ensure data pipelines and backend schemas are optimized for LLM integration and real-time credit decisioning models.
* Provide technical mentorship and guidance to mid-level and senior engineers, fostering a culture of high engineering standards.
**** Key
Qualifications:
****###
* ** 10+ Years of Engineering Excellence:
** Proven track record in backend architecture, specifically within Fintech, Lending, or Credit systems.
* ** Salesforce Integration Mastery:
** Significant experience integrating Salesforce with external AWS/Cloud microservices. You understand how to extract business logic from Apex/Flows into external services.
* ** Modern Java Stack:
** Expert-level proficiency in Java 17/21, Spring Boot 3.x, and Spring Cloud.
* ** Complex Adjudication & Rules Engines:
** Experience building or implementing rules engines (e.g., Drools, Camunda, or custom JSON-logic) for automated decisioning.
* ** Event-Driven Design:
** Deep experience with Kafka or Rabbit
MQ for maintaining data consistency between the new API layer and legacy systems of record.
* ** Contract-First Development:
** Strong belief in API contracts (OpenAPI/Swagger) to ensure seamless collaboration with frontend and mobile teams.
* ** Migration Strategy:
** Demonstrated ability to migrate high-volume traffic from legacy systems to new stacks with zero downtime.
* Excellent analytical skills and capability in identifying and resolving complex, cross-functional problems.
* Strong written and verbal communication skills, able to present complex technical concepts clearly.
* Bachelor's degree in Computer Science or a related field.
Pay Range: $ - $WEX is a global commerce platform that helps businesses solve for operational complexities like employee benefits, managing and mobilizing fleets, and streamlining payments.
With over 6,500 employees, we work with large and small companies in more than 200 countries and territories, and can tailor our services to meet the unique needs of their businesses.
We hire people who share our passion for…
To View & Apply for jobs on this site that accept applications from your location or country, tap the button below to make a Search.
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
Search for further Jobs Here:
×